Man the finale was really good. If the whole show had been like this it would have been consistently fun.
I loved the whole mystic angle in these last eps along with Oroku Saki making a pact with a demon Shredder (even if the whole thing is a ripoff or homage of the Ninja Tribunal arc of the 4kids series), and the action sequences were very well animated. The backstory and history with Splinter was really nicely done too including Karai and the whole Hamato Clan, and I liked the angle with Oroku Saki himself not being evil before being corrupted. Besides that we saw the Turtles get their classic weapons back (Raph with sai's!), and even April was decent in these last eps. And Foot Recruit is our female Casey of this show, which was a funny way to let us know Casey was here all along. I don't think it was rushed at all, without the knowledge that season 2 was cut short, I wouldn't think otherwise. Also it ending with Leonardo becoming the leader was pretty funny. I hope this stuff carries over to the movie next year. Pretty good finale I'd say, I wish the whole show had been more like this. |
